How much do senior accounting associate j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ior accounting associate in Alberta is $67,989.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,000.00 and $79,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ior accounting associate?

Senior Accounting Associates are experienced accounting professionals who handle complex financial tasks within an organization. They typically oversee bookkeeping, prepare and analyze financial reports, assist with audits, and ensure compliance with accounting standards and regulations. In addition to their technical duties, they may mentor junior staff and work closely with management to support financial decision-making. Their role is crucial in maintaining accurate financial records and supporting the overall financial health of the company.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ior accounting associate?

To thrive as a Senior Accounting Associate, you need strong expertise in financial accounting, reconciliations, and reporting, typically supported by a bachelor’s degree in accounting or finance. Familiarity with ERP systems such as SAP or Oracle, proficiency in Microsoft Excel, and, in some cases, a CPA certification are highly valued.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for managing complex financial data and collaborating with team members. These skills and qualifications ensure accuracy, compliance, and efficiency in financial operations, which are vital for organizational success.

What are some common challenges faced by senior accounting associates when managing multiple client accounts?

Senior Accounting Associates often juggle several client accounts at once, which can lead to challenges in prioritizing tasks and meeting tight deadlines. Staying organized and maintaining clear communication with both clients and internal teams is essential to ensure accuracy and timeliness. Additionally, adapting to changing regulatory requirements and client needs requires continuous learning and flexibility. Effective use of accounting software and collaboration with junior associates can help manage workloads and ensure high-quality deliverables.

POSITION: ASSOCIATE (Senior Accountant)


THE OPPORTUNITY

Do you want to join a culture-driven team of professionals who truly want to bring impact to their clients and their businesses? If so, we would like to meet you! Stawowski McGill is seeking a motivated person who can provide support through strong financial and accounting analysis.


We are a team of business advisors and mentors. For over 20 years, we have collaborated with business owners to bring the clarity, confidence, and control required to take their business to the next level. Our clients want to learn and grow, both within their business and personally. They are looking for a partner and true advisor with whom they can build a strong relationship and create unimaginable value.

At Stawowski McGill, we have built a strong culture where core values of Humility, Relationships, Collaboration andCommitment are practiced and honoured every day.

Our mission is to have incredible impact on our clients' businesses, their path to success, their lives and those of their families.


THE ROLE

Responsibilities:

  • You will be exposed to many types of businesses in various industries on an extremely deep level
  • You will work with advisors and other team members to understand business drivers and key information
  • You will assist and participate in strategic planning day sessions for new and existing clients
  • You will analyze monthly client financial results using firm generated financial analysis models and tools
  • You will learn to build and update financial models
  • You will review monthly client models for anomalies and identify financial issues
  • You will meet with clients monthly to review current financial results and update forecasts
  • You will prepare financial forecast packages and files for financing initiatives
  • You will support the controller/bookkeeper within our clients' businesses as required when they have questions, as well as helping them make their month-end processes more stream-lined and robust
  • Your progression will move you towards assisting, advising and directing the owners of private business in making the right financial and strategic decisions which will enhance growth of their business
  • You will pursue and participate in learning opportunities
  • Begin to develop professional network


Qualifications:

  • Industry experience in an accounting role (controller or senior accountant) with full-cycle accounting is required
  • Final stages or completed CPA
  • Strong working knowledge of Excel
  • Creative ability to conceptualize and articulate new approaches and solutions
  • Strong interpersonal and collaboration skills as you will be dealing with many different types of people and personalities
  • Ability to manage numerous clients to which you will assist on a monthly basis
  • Ability to listen to your clients and their actual and/or perceived needs, and only then begin to construct possible solutions
  • Demonstrate knowledge and ability to read and understand financial data, previous experience with building financial models/analysis
  • Strong analytical and forecasting skills as you will be required to continuously analyze your clients' businesses each month and assist in devising go-forward strategies
  • Experience and knowledge of accounting software such as QuickBooks/QBO, Sage and other ERP systems
  • An entrepreneurial spirit
  • A passion to learn and teach
  • A passion for business
